66 changes: 66 additions & 0 deletions Sources/Vapor/Utilities/ByteCount.swift
@@ -0,0 +1,66 @@
import Foundation

/// Represents a number of bytes:
///
/// let bytes: ByteCount = "1mb"
/// print(bytes.value) // 1048576
///
/// let bytes: ByteCount = 1_000_000
/// print(bytes.value) // 1000000

/// let bytes: ByteCount = "2kb"
/// print(bytes.value) // 2048
public struct ByteCount: Equatable {
/// The value in Bytes
public let value: Int

public init(value: Int) {
self.value = value
}
}

extension ByteCount: ExpressibleByIntegerLiteral {
/// Initializes the `ByteCount` with the raw byte count
/// - Parameter value: The number of bytes
public init(integerLiteral value: Int) {
self.value = value
}
}

extension ByteCount: ExpressibleByStringLiteral {
/// Initializes the `ByteCount` via a descriptive string. Available suffixes are:
/// `kb`, `mb`, `gb`, `tb`
/// - Parameter value: The string value (`1mb`)
public init(stringLiteral value: String) {
// Short path if it's an int wrapped in a string
if let intValue = Int(value) {
self.value = intValue
return
}

let validSuffixes = [
"kb": 10,
"mb": 20,
"gb": 30,
"tb": 40
]

let cleanValue = value.lowercased().trimmingCharacters(in: .whitespaces).replacingOccurrences(of: " ", with: "")
for suffix in validSuffixes {
guard cleanValue.hasSuffix(suffix.key) else { continue }
guard let stringIntValue = cleanValue.components(separatedBy: suffix.key).first else {
fatalError("Invalid string format")
}

guard let intValue = Int(stringIntValue) else {
fatalError("Invalid int value: \(stringIntValue)")
}

self.value = intValue << suffix.value
return
}

// Assert failure here because all cases are handled in the above loop
fatalError("Could not parse byte count string: \(value)")
}
}

Passing nil no longer means "unlimited". It now means "use default". I think this is a better API but this brings up a couple of questions:

  • Is this too breaking for a minor release?

I don't think so since I view the current behavior as a bug.

  • Should there be a way to have truly unlimited body size?

I don't think so as this opens your server up to an easy attack vector. If you really want to get around this you can use Int.max as the body size. This is the maximum theoretical size anyway since we need to be able to represent the body size as an integer.
